! Use With Caution

Slippery Shower Floor

Oil in the shower can make the floor slippery. Always use a non-slip bath mat when using the Shower Oil. Rinse the shower floor after use to remove any residue.

Use a non-slip bath mat

Essential Oil Sensitivities

Contains cypress, basil, peppermint, lavender, bergamot, and marjoram essential oils. If you have known sensitivities to essential oils, do a patch test on a small area of skin first.

Patch test before full use

Very Oily Body Skin

If your body skin is already very oily, you may prefer a lighter moisturiser. However, jojoba oil actually helps regulate oil production because it mimics your skin’s natural sebum.

Try a small amount first

Pregnancy

The Shower Oil contains peppermint, basil, and cypress essential oils. While used in small concentrations, consult your doctor or midwife before use, particularly in the first trimester.

Consult your doctor first

Broken or Irritated Skin

Avoid applying directly to open cuts, wounds, or severely irritated skin. Essential oils may cause stinging on broken skin. Wait until the area has healed.

Avoid on open wounds

Circulation & Toning

Cypress Leaf Oil

Distilled from the leaves and stems of Cupressus sempervirens, cypress oil is a natural astringent that tones and tightens skin while promoting healthy circulation. Its vasoconstricting properties support blood flow to the skin, while its fresh, woody, evergreen scent provides a grounding aromatherapy experience. Also antibacterial and anti-inflammatory.

Certified Organic

Basil Oil

Ocimum basilicum essential oil is rich in linalool and eugenol — compounds with potent antibacterial, anti-inflammatory, and antioxidant activity. Traditionally used to relieve muscle tension, it soothes tired, stressed skin while its warm, herbaceous aroma adds depth to the Shower Oil’s invigorating scent profile. Clinically shown to refresh and rejuvenate skin.

Sebum-Mimicking

Jojoba Seed Oil

Jojoba oil is technically a liquid wax ester, not an oil — and its composition is virtually identical to human sebum (both are 25–30% wax esters). This means it absorbs seamlessly, hydrates without clogging pores (comedogenic index of 0), and actually helps regulate the skin’s own oil production. Clinically shown to enhance collagen synthesis and boost hyaluronic acid levels.

Kalahari Indigenous

Kalahari Melon Seed Oil

Harvested from wild Citrullus lanatus melons native to the Kalahari Desert, this oil contains up to 70% linoleic acid — an essential fatty acid that integrates directly into skin cell walls to produce ceramides, the building blocks of your skin barrier. Exceptionally lightweight and fast-absorbing, with 2,800 mg/kg of natural vitamin E. Clinically shown to reduce transepidermal water loss.

How To Use

How do I use the Shower Oil?

Apply the Shower Oil to wet skin while still in the shower. Massage all over the body. The oil works with warm water to create a moisture-locking veil. Pat dry — no need for additional body lotion. For extra smoothness, use the Sand Scrub beforehand.
